Ceisteanna—Questions. Oral Answers. - County Dublin Cottage Rent Scheme.

asked the Minister for Local Government if he will state the date on which a revised cottage rents scheme was submitted to his Department by Dublin County Council and if he will indicate the reasons for the delay in giving sanction to the proposed scheme.

A proposal to increase the flat rents of cottages erected in Dublin County prior to 31st December, 1946, on the occurrence of vacancies, by 50 per cent. subject to a maximum increase of 2/6 weekly was received in the Department on 19th April last. It was subsequently necessary to get further information from the council in regard to the matter. I intend to have this proposal sanctioned without delay.

In addition, a scheme for a revision of the existing graded rent scheme in Dublin County was submitted to the Department by the county council on the 12th February last. A final decision on this proposal has been delayed owing to certain difficulties in the way of applying such a scheme to rural cottages generally. I hope to be in a position to give a decision on the matter in the course of a few weeks.
